Matt Stout Comes Out On Top

Level 15 : 1,500/3,000, 500 ante
Matt Stout
Matt Stout

The action was folded to Matt Stout in the cutoff who raised to 7,000 and was called by Thomas Boivin on the button and Barny Boatman in the big blind. The flop came {a-Clubs}{j-Spades}{5-Diamonds} and Boatman checked to Stout who bet 10,500. Boivin called and Boatman raised to 23,000. Both Stout and Boivin stuck around to see the turn.

The turn card was the {7-Diamonds} and all three players checked to the {j-Clubs} river. Everyone checked again and Boatman showed {a-}{4-}, followed by Stout's {a-Diamonds}{8-Clubs}. Boivin mucked and Stout's two pairs with an eight kicker proved to be enough to take down the pot.

Pierre Neuville Flops It

Level 15 : 1,500/3,000, 500 ante
Pierre Neuville
Pierre Neuville

Pierre Neuville raised to 6,500 from middle position and Dong Zhao called from the small blind.

The flop came {9-Hearts}{6-Hearts}{5-Hearts} and Zhao checked. Neuville bet 6,500 and Zhao check-raised to 17,500. Neuville asked how much and then put his glasses on and stood up to look at the board. He sat back down and called.

The turn was the {8-Hearts} and Zhao checked this time. Neuville paused for a moment and bet 17,000. Zhao called.

The river was the {6-Clubs} and both players checked. Zhao tabled {9-Clubs}{8-Clubs} for two pairs, nines and eights, but Neuville tabled {a-Hearts}{10-Hearts} for an ace-high flush and scooped the pot.

Isaac Baron's Quads Crack Mizrachi's Aces

Level 15 : 1,500/3,000, 500 ante

Isaac Baron opened with a raise to 7,000 from middle position and Michael Mizrachi reraised to 16,000 from the cutoff. Baron called and they were heads up to the flop of {k-Spades}{10-Spades}{6-Hearts}. Baron checked and Mizrachi bet 15,000. Baron shoved all in for 43,500 and Mizrachi almost beat him in the pot.

Baron tabled {k-Diamonds}{10-Hearts} for two pairs while Mizrachi showed {a-Spades}{a-Diamonds}. The turn was the {10-Clubs} and the river was the {10-Diamonds}, making quads for Baron.

No Sweat For Jeff Hakim

Level 16 : 2,000/4,000, 500 ante

Jeff Hakim moved all in for his last 35,000 and got action before the flop.

Hakim was at risk with {k-Spades}{q-Clubs}, in a coin flip situation against {8-Spades}{8-Clubs}.

The flop came {k-Hearts}{q-Spades}{q-Diamonds} and Hakim flopped a full house, only worried about running quads. The turn was the {9-Hearts} and Hakim had his opponent drawing dead to the {10-Spades} on the river.

Attenborough Doubles Through Kanit

Level 16 : 2,000/4,000, 500 ante

The action was on Adrian Attenborough who raised to 8,000 from late position and Mustapha Kanit three-bet to 24,000 directly to his left. Attenborough four-bet jammed all in for 84,000 and Kanit called.

Attenborough tabled {k-Clubs}{k-Diamonds}, which was way ahead of Kanit's {a-Diamonds}{9-Hearts}. The board ran out {j-Diamonds}{10-Hearts}{7-Clubs}{4-Diamonds}{10-Clubs} and Attenborough found a key double-up.

Julian Stuer Keepin' Busy

Level 16 : 2,000/4,000, 500 ante
Julian Stuer
Julian Stuer

The action was complete and the cards were being turned over as Chad Layne was all in for his remaining 40,000. Julian Stuer was his opponent who tabled {a-Spades}{k-Spades} against the {j-Spades}{j-Hearts} of Layne. The board ran out {a-Diamonds}{10-Clubs}{8-Clubs}{4-Clubs}{2-Hearts} and Stuer hit an ace to send Layne to the rail.

In the next hand, Stuer raised preflop and was called by the button and Matt Berkey in the big blind. The flop came {j-Hearts}{9-Clubs}{5-Spades} and Berkey led out for 15,000. Stuer called and the button folded, leading to the {k-Clubs} on the turn. Berkey checked this time and Stuer fired out a bet of 12,000. Berkey called and the {8-Spades} fell on the river. Both players checked and Berkey tabled {q-Spades}{j-Spades} to win the hand.
